A graceful, pendulous and beautiful white barked birch with tremendous susceptibility to the bronze birch borer. Its usefulness is limited in the Midwest and warm climates.
Habit:
Pyramidal in youth turning oval in maturity; slightly pendulous branches
Size:
40 to 50' high
Color:
Dark green
Texture:
Medium-fine
Hardiness:
Zone 3b USDA
Habitat:
Europe
Family:
Betulaceae
